8 Components of a Successful Online Marketing Strategy Internet Marketing Strategies For a Small BusinessA successful internet marketing strategy is one that effectively enhances each online marketing component to its fullest potential. In this digital age, a comprehensive online marketing strategy is what will help you reach increasing numbers of potential clients. When re-evaluating your strategy, focus on these eight key components that can help fuel business growth and take your business to the next level.

1. Website Design

As the face of your company, your website design needs to be professional, clean, and easy for all visitors to navigate. When designing your website, focus on:

  • Including calls to action on many pages so viewers are continually thinking about what your company can do for them.
  • Optimizing the site on all browsers, including those on smart phones. The percentage of people who surf the web on smart phones and tablets is growing. Recent survey shows that 25 percent of mobile Web users never or infrequently use the desktop to search the web.
  • Incorporating relevant keywords naturally to help your search rankings.

2. Blog

Statistically, companies that blog get 55% more visitors to their websites than companies that don’t blog. Therefore, your website should include an integrated blog, which helps you provide customers with useful, relevant information. When creating a blog, ensure that it is:

  • Easy for readers to subscribe through RSS and email.
  • Easy to share through social media.
  • Easy to interact with you by commenting on posts.

3. Search Engine Optimization

Search engine optimization (SEO) involves strategies and techniques used to increase the amount of visitors to a website by obtaining a high-ranking placement in the search results of search engines (e.g. Google and Yahoo). It helps to ensure that a site is easily accessible to a search engine and increases the chances that the website will be found by people.
Every day, people are looking for your products/services on the internet, proper optimization of your website will make them find you, otherwise it may be your competitor they will find.

Many potential customers start at the search engines when they need what you sell. To be found, you must use search engine optimization techniques to help your website, blog, and social media accounts rank high in the search engines. Follow these steps in your marketing strategy:

  • Make sure each page of your website is optimized for the search engines.
  • Research specific keywords that people most commonly search for in your industry.
  • Use these keywords on your website and through social media.
  • Include long-tail keywords specific to your market, which are one of the keys to ranking well on search engines.

4. Pay Per Click (PPC) Advertising

This is a very effective means of getting relevant and targeted visitors to your website consistently. It is an internet advertising model used to direct traffic to websites in which advertisers (website owners) pay only when their advert is clicked; meaning you only pay for the visitors you received.
Another advantage of this is that you can advertise directly on websites of your choice. You can also set your budget; i.e. determine how much you are willing to spend on your campaign. This ultimately enables the advertiser to have a wide coverage and spread for his adverts by advertising in several websites without spending more.

PPC (Pay-Per-Click) advertising has quickly become one of the foremost methods of advertisement for online marketing. PPC gives you the ability to market your company directly to customers while they are searching online. PPC advertising is a great method of advertising your company to a very targeted market.

5. Email Marketing

Email marketing is a form of direct marketing which uses electronic mail as a means of communicating with existing or potential customers. It helps to keep customers and prospects coming back and build strong customer relationship. It is the easy, effective and affordable way to keep your visitors coming back and can be used to keep your customers up to date about your products and services.
Email marketing entails building a list of targeted individuals and sending personalized emails to them. However, it has to be done in a professional way for it to be effective.
In my opinion, every business or organization ought to have an email marketing campaign.

Because you can’t always keep your website on people’s minds, email marketing is a great way to stay in front of your customers. Pay attention to:

  • Creating a quality design for your email template so it ties in with the look and feel of your website, completing a comprehensive marketing strategy.
  • Providing useful, relevant information through email on a regular basis to help you convert potentials into customers.

6. Social Media Marketing

With millions of users worldwide and in Nigeria, Facebook has become a global platform for communication. This has also provided great opportunities for business owners to reach potential customers and strengthen relationship with existing ones.
Facebook also has an advertising model that can be directly targeted to intended category of people which can bring relevant visitors to your website.

Facebook, Twitter, Linkedin, YouTube, and Google+ are not just for individuals. They have several major advantages for businesses:

  • Provide an opportunity to create a community around your company through interaction with the people who are interested in you.
  • Help you remain on people’s radars by posting status updates, media, blog posts, and information about your company regularly.
  • Allow you to reach exponential numbers of people at a very minimal cost because of the viral nature of these networks.

8. Analytics

Measuring the results and trends of your website, blog, email campaigns, search engine ranking, ppc advertising, salescopy conversion and social media reach plays a crucial role in any online marketing strategy. The most important metrics to measure include:

  • Website: Site visitors, page views, pages per visit, average time on the site, bounce rate, top landing and exit pages, top content, leads & conversions.
  • Blog: Subscribers, views / visitors, conversions, comments, clicks, rank, inbound links, social media shares.
  • SEO: Page rank, number of indexed pages, number of inbound links, number of keywords sending traffic to your site, long-tail keyword rank & opportunities.
  • Email Marketing: Number sent, bounces, spam reports, opt-outs, opens, clicks, forwards.
  • Social Media: Number of likes, followers, connections, etc., growth, engagement, momentum, results.
